Evaluation of Zinfandel Heritage Selections

Principle Investigators:James Wolpert
AVF Project #:290
Fiscal Year Funded:2004

The objective of these evaluations is to identify selections among the Zinfandel Heritage
Collection that will improve the quality of Zinfandel wines. Selections were made from a
wide geographic area of the state; thereby increasing the possibility of finding selections
that distinguish themselves. Viticultural and enological evaluations for the selections
began in 1998 and have continued annually through 2004. Data from 2004 will not be
generated since all of the vines suffered from symptoms similar to potassium deficiency
which confounded all of the experimental variables of interest.
